Connecting up PS3 to surround sound?

I am having trouble setting up my ps3 through my surround sound. I have a samsung plasma and a phillips 580m dvd home cinema, no scart or hdmi in the back of the dvd player. 4 hdmi in the tv. how do i connect it all up together and get my games working through the surround sound? any help would be greatly appreceiated

Re: Connecting up PS3 to surround sound?

A quick google reveals your system has both optical and digi-coax inputs but that was from a fellow owner. If it does indeed have optical, connect the PS3 to the h/c system via an optical cable (Fisual pro at £5 gets my vote) and set the PS3 to output audio over optical in the audio/sound settings and to bitstream in the BD/DVD settings (it should be by default). Then select the optical input on the remote, probably by cycling through the audio inputs.

Can you confirm which inputs/connections it has?

Re: Connecting up PS3 to surround sound?

Please confirm the sound settings you have entered and confirm it is set to bitstream?

On mine, under sound settings > optical, I have the following boxes ticked:

Dolby Digital 5.1 Ch.
DTS 5.1 Ch.
AAC
Linear PCM 2 Ch. 44.1KHz
Linear PCM 2 Ch. 48 kHz

Under video settings > BD Audio Output Format (Optical Digital) ensure it is set to Bitstream

Did you select the optical input on the home cinema system? Look for something like D.In or D-In or similar.

Is there light emitting from the end of the optical cable? Check with it connected to the PS3 only (obviously).

Re: Connecting up PS3 to surround sound?

You need to check the optical when it's connected to the source i.e. the PS3 not when it's connected to the input as nothing will emit from there.

Your home cinema system will be configured by default to play DVDs from it's built in player. In order to select an external source, you will need to select this external input via the remote or the front panel. Can you confirm that you have cycled through the various inputs?

Re: Connecting up PS3 to surround sound?

I'm afraid I have bad news......

I downloaded the manual from here:

http://www.p4c.philips.com/files/d/d...51_dfu_eng.pdf

The optical and digi-coax connections are outputs to an external decoder i.e. amp/receiver.

Therefore you will not get surround sound from your PS3 with this particular system.
